cash out equity refinance Cash-Out A second type of refinancing puts some cash in your pocket, drawn from the equity you already have in the home. As an example, owing $100,000 with $50,000 of equity can allow you to contact for a new loan of $125,000; with a lower interest rate, your monthly payments may stay the same while you bank the extra $25,000.
· Cash-out Refinance Rules. In Texas, refinance transactions where borrowers wish to receive cash are limited to 80 percent loan-to-value (LTV). This means a new loan amount cannot exceed 80 percent of the value of a home. A loan-to-value ratio is calculated by dividing the new loan amount by the value of the property.
